Ge manufactured the DS200LDCCH1ALA board as a driver control and local area network (LAN) communication card. This card is used as a Mark V Series driver board. Drive through the Direct Automatic 2000 series to install this card in its drive cabinet. The board offers a range of features such as device, motor and I/O control functions.
This drive control and LAN communication board features four microprocessors that filter card signals. The digital and analog I/O sent to the motherboard is received and filtered by the onboard Drive Control Processor (DCP). Input to the inverter is filtered through the LAN control Processor (LCP) found on board the LAN system. The two remaining processors, the Motor Control processor (MCP) and the Co-motor processor (CMP), work in tandem with each other. This MCP provides initial processing space for digital I/O communications. If the computation required for the signal exceeds the spatial power provided by the MCP, the CMP will supplement the processing power. The board consists of a connectable alphanumeric keyboard.
GE’s EX2100e excitation control system is a software-enabled generator control system for steam (including nuclear), gas and hydro generators. The EX2100e has a configuration for new installations and retrofits of existing systems. The EX2100e control hardware and software are an integral part of the Mark* VIe control product line.
The integration between excitation systems, turbine controls, static starters, distributed control systems (DCS) and human machine interfaces (Hmis) that do not require third-party interfaces or gateways is seamless.
For stand-alone retrofit applications, tight integration with plant control systems is possible through a variety of protocols, including Modbus/TCP or hardwired.

Rotary exciter regulator
The Ex2100e product family includes simplex and redundant automatic voltage regulator systems, typically used for small excitation currents. The solution is specifically designed to address generators of all sizes and is embedded with all the necessary controls, limitations and protections to help generators operate safely. This flexible excitation product can be customized to retrofit most configurations.
Static excitation system
For higher excitation currents, the thyristor-based EX2100e static excitation system is available in a variety of configurations to provide flexibility and economically meet excitation current requirements. Its control architecture uses a simplex configuration or redundancy (triple modular redundancy) configuration combined with converter redundancy (hot backup, n-1, n-2) for maximum availability.
Retrofit generator control
For optimal retrofit, GE offers a digital front end (DFE) as the control portion of the excitation system to upgrade the existing excitation system with the latest control technology, while preserving the existing power conversion portion to minimize cost and downtime.
Generator control panel
Excitation systems can also be combined with synchronizers and generator protection to provide complete generator control.
